What This Service Includes
Understanding the Market & Customer
- Market Analysis – A high-level review of your industry, competitors, and market conditions to identify realistic opportunities and constraints before decisions are made.
- Target Market Segmentation – Clear definition of meaningful audience segments so your messaging and channel choices stay focused and relevant.
- Customer Characteristics – Documentation of the traits that influence how your customers think, research, and make decisions, keeping the strategy grounded in real behavior.
Defining the Brand
- Brand Positioning – A clear positioning statement and differentiators that explain who you’re for, what you offer, and why the right customers should choose you.
- Ideal Customer Profiles – Defined profiles based on research that outline customer needs, priorities, objections, and decision drivers.
- Brand Voice & Writing Guidelines – Direction on tone, clarity, and communication style to ensure consistent messaging across all marketing channels.
- Brand Style Guide – High-level visual and presentation standards that support brand consistency across marketing materials.
- Brand Vision – A clear articulation of where your brand is headed and how marketing supports long-term business goals.
Budget & Marketing Strategies
- Budget & Timeline – A realistic marketing budget and timeline aligned with your goals, resources, and capacity.
- Marketing Strategy Overview – The big-picture approach showing how your marketing efforts work together as a system.
- Marketing Action Plan – A clear set of next steps outlining what to do, in what order, and what to prioritize first.
- Marketing Channel Selection – Focused selection of the channels that make sense for your audience, goals, and budget.
- Detailed Strategy Per Channel – Practical guidance on how each selected channel should be used and what role it plays.
- Measurement & Reporting Plan – Definition of the metrics that matter, how performance is reviewed, and how insights guide adjustments.
